Outsourcing vs. In-House Call Centers: What Works Best for Real Estate?
Outsourcing and in-house call centers each offer distinct advantages for real estate businesses, depending on operational needs and budgets. Both options influence client engagement, sales efficiency, and scalability.
Outsourcing Call Centers
Outsourcing provides access to specialized services and trained professionals without requiring significant operational investment. Third-party real estate call centers operate with advanced tools like CRMs and automated systems, managing client inquiries, follow-ups, and scheduling more efficiently. Businesses gain scalability to handle fluctuating lead volumes, especially during peak property seasons, ensuring consistent service quality. Outsourcing also reduces costs associated with hiring, training, and maintaining in-house agents, enabling real estate companies to focus resources on property sales and client acquisition.
In-House Call Centers
In-house call centers maintain direct control over training, processes, and communication standards. Real estate agencies can customize operations to match their brand values and ensure agents are intimately familiar with local market trends or property details. However, establishing and running in-house teams involves higher upfront expenses, including recruitment, space, software, and ongoing team management. In-house models are often suitable for real estate firms with consistent client volumes and dedicated resources to support internal operations.
Factors Determining the Best Option
Businesses prioritizing cost-effectiveness and scalability often prefer outsourcing. On the other hand, real estate companies wanting direct oversight or market-specific expertise may opt for in-house models. Hybrid solutions, combining outsourced services with an internal team, can also balance flexibility and control. Choosing the best fit depends on agency size, market conditions, and communication requirements.
